Important information
Do not open or disassemble the SMART product. You risk electrical shock
from the high voltage inside the casing. Opening the casing also voids
your warranty.
Ensure that any cables extending across the oor to your SMART product
are properly bundled and marked to avoid a trip hazard.
Ensure your installation complies with local building and electrical codes.
Failure to follow the installation instructions shipped with your SMART
product could result in personal injury and product damage which may not
be covered by your warranty.
To reduce the risk of re or electric shock, do not expose your SMART
product to rain or moisture.
Use SMART supplied mounting hardware or hardware that is designed to
properly support the weight of your product.
To prevent injury or product damage, use the power cable and power sup-
ply provided with this product.
Do not place any heavy objects on the power cable. Damage to the cable
could cause shock, re or product damage which may not be covered by
your warranty.

Hardware environmental compliance
SMART Technologies supports global efforts to ensure that electronic
equipment is manufactured, sold and disposed of in a safe and
environmentally friendly manner.
Waste Electrical and Electronic Equipment Directive
(WEEE Directive)
Electrical equipment contain substances that can be harmful
to the environment and to human health.
The crossed-out wheeled bin symbol indicates that products
should be disposed of in the appropriate recycling stream and
not as regular waste.
